#![cfg(any(target_os = "linux", target_os = "dragonfly", target_os = "freebsd", target_os = "openbsd"))]
use std::os::raw::c_ulong;
use libc;
use Window;
use platform::Window as LinuxWindow;
use WindowBuilder;
/// Additional methods on `Window` that are specific to Unix.
pub trait WindowExt {
/// Returns a pointer to the `Window` object of xlib that is used by this window.
///
/// Returns `None` if the window doesn't use xlib (if it uses wayland for example).
///
/// The pointer will become invalid when the glutin `Window` is destroyed.
fn get_xlib_window(&self) -> Option<*mut libc::c_void>;
/// Returns a pointer to the `Display` object of xlib that is used by this window.
///
/// Returns `None` if the window doesn't use xlib (if it uses wayland for example).
///
/// The pointer will become invalid when the glutin `Window` is destroyed.
fn get_xlib_display(&self) -> Option<*mut libc::c_void>;
}
impl WindowExt for Window {
#[inline]
fn get_xlib_window(&self) -> Option<*mut libc::c_void> {
match self.window {
LinuxWindow::X(ref w) => Some(w.get_xlib_window()),
_ => None
}
}
#[inline]
fn get_xlib_display(&self) -> Option<*mut libc::c_void> {
match self.window {
LinuxWindow::X(ref w) => Some(w.get_xlib_display()),
_ => None
}
}
}
/// Additional methods on `WindowBuilder` that are specific to Unix.
pub trait WindowBuilderExt<'a> {
fn from_existing_window(mut self, window_id: c_ulong) -> WindowBuilder<'a>;
}
impl<'a> WindowBuilderExt<'a> for WindowBuilder<'a> {
/// Tells this (UNIX/X11) WindowBuilder to use an existing X window (eg,
/// one created by another application) instead of creating a new window.
fn from_existing_window(mut self, window_id: c_ulong) -> WindowBuilder<'a> {
self.platform_specific.existing_x11_window_id = Some(window_id);
self
}
}
